Pagal paieškos rezultatus pateikiami keli įrankiai, kurie gali padėti valdyti ir išbandyti Statamic užpakalinės sistemos (valdymo skydelio) maršrutus:
1. Artisan CLI: Statamic integruojamas su Laravel's Artisan komandų eilutės sąsaja, kuri suteikia įvairių įrankių maršrutams valdyti. Norėdami peržiūrėti visus registruotus maršrutus, įskaitant Statamic valdymo pulto maršrutus, galite naudoti tokias komandas kaip „php artisan route:list“.
2. Laravel Debugbar: tai populiarus Laravel paketas, kuris gali padėti derinti ir patikrinti programos maršrutus, įskaitant Statamic valdymo skydelio maršrutus. Tai patogi žiniatinklio sąsaja, skirta peržiūrėti ir sąveikauti su maršrutais.
3. Laravel testavimo įrankiai: kadangi Statamic sukurtas ant Laravel, galite panaudoti Laravel integruotus testavimo įrankius, tokius kaip PHPUnit ir Laravel Dusk, norėdami rašyti automatinius savo Statamic integruotos programos testus, įskaitant jos valdymą. panelių maršrutai.
4. Postman: Postman yra populiarus API testavimo įrankis, jis taip pat gali būti naudojamas tikrinant Statamic valdymo pulto maršrutus, kurie rodomi kaip REST API. „Postman“ galite kurti rinkinius ir aplinkas, kad galėtumėte valdyti ir vykdyti maršruto testus.
5. Statamic Bonus Routes Addon: „Statamic“ priedas „Bonus Routes“ supaprastina papildomų rinkimo ir taksonomija pagrįstų maršrutų apibrėžimo ir valdymo procesą. Tai gali būti naudinga, kai reikia išplėsti Statamic maršruto parinkimo galimybes už numatytąsias funkcijas.
6. Custom Route Providers: galite sukurti savo Laravel paslaugų teikėjus, kad galėtumėte valdyti ir tinkinti Statamic maršruto valdymą. Tai leidžia geriau valdyti maršruto parinkimo procesą ir integruoti jį su specifiniais programos reikalavimais.
7. Registravimo ir stebėjimo įrankiai: tokie įrankiai kaip „Sentry“, „Bugsnag“ arba „Laravel“ integruotas registravimas gali padėti stebėti ir derinti bet kokias problemas, susijusias su „Statamic“ valdymo pulto maršrutais, pvz., 404 klaidas ar netikėtą elgesį.
Naudodami šiuos įrankius galite efektyviai valdyti, išbandyti ir derinti Statamic backend maršrutus, užtikrindami sklandžią integraciją su esama Laravel programa.
Citatos:[1] https://statamic.dev/controllers
[2] https://statamic.dev/routing
[3] https://statamic.com/addons/jacksleight/bonus-routes
[4] https://buddy.works/guides/introduction-to-statamic
[5] https://www.reddit.com/r/laravel/comments/evg9bw/statamic_v3_on_an_existing_project_tuts/?rdt=39286